Priority pesticides in Chile: Predicting their environmental distribution, bioaccumulation, and transport potential

open access: yesIntegrated Environmental Assessment and Management, Volume 19, Issue 3, Page 676-683, May 2023., 2023
Abstract Agriculture is one of the main economic activities in Chile and is associated with extensive use of pesticides, which can represent a risk to the environment and to human health. Currently, there are over 400 pesticides approved for commerce in Chile, including chemicals banned in other countries (e.g., flocoumafen and chlorfenapyr).

Herbicide‐resistant barnyardgrass (Echinochloa crus‐galli) in global rice production

open access: yesWeed Biology and Management, Volume 23, Issue 1, Page 23-33, March 2023., 2023
Abstract Barnyardgrass (Echinochloa crus‐galli (L.) Beauv.), an annual species of the family Poaceae, is a major weed problem in rice‐producing countries throughout the globe.
